Glory to Heroes

This monument located on Daugavgriva (Mouth of Daugava river) area, within former fortress and later military base territory.
During the 700 years of stronghold lifetime, it was belonged to different nations and forces.
during the Soviet Epoch here was a Soviet Navy Base.
Writing on monument in russian language means:
Nobody is forgotten
Nothing is forgotten...
Glory to Heroes - Submariners of Baltic Sea
Watch Tower can be seen at the background.
